The Bookie is a standalone romantic suspense book in the USA Today Bestselling Chicago Bratva series. It’s a dark mafia enemies-to-lovers romance, complete with HEA and no cliff-hangers. It contains steamy bedroom scenes and a dangerous and possessive hero who falls hard for the woman he decides to claim for life.

I think The Bookie is my favorite. I have said that before, but there is just something about Nikolai. He is such a tough guy but is sweet and soft. I am sure that is not what most people want to hear when reading a Bratva book, but Nikolai is unique. Chelle and Zane are siblings that end up on the Bratva's radar when Zane (we had heard about him in the last book) doesn't pay all his debt. Chelle wants to protect Zane from this, so she asks Nikolai to make a deal. Nikolai doesn't take it and walks away from her. But the sexual tension between these two is off the charts! Things happen naturally. I love these two; Chelle and Nikolai are lovely characters who naturally become lovers and friends. The Bookie is a must-read story.

About the author

USA Today Bestselling Author Renee Rose loves a dominant, dirty-talking alpha hero! She’s sold over a million copies of steamy romance with varying levels of kink. Her books have been featured in USA Today’s Happily Ever After and Popsugar. Named Eroticon USA’s Next Top Erotic Author in 2013, she has also won Spunky and Sassy’s Favorite Sci-Fi and Anthology author, and Romance Reviews Best Historical Romance. She’s hit the USA Today list nine times with her Chicago Bratva, Bad Boy Alpha, Wolf Ranch books, and various anthologies.
